Chase was not able to break out of their rough patch  on Friday as the team picked up their 24th straight  loss  dating back to last season. They took a  blow against the Victoria Knights, falling  89-11. If the Kats were looking for revenge after losing  73-7 to them when the teams met, then they'll just have to keep looking.
Chase's defeat dropped their record down to 0-6. As for Victoria, the  victory was  the third in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 3-3.
 Both  te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. After both having extra time off, Chase and Tescott will shake off the cobwebs and  challenge  one another  at 7:30  p.m.  on January 3, 2025. As for Victoria, they will get to enjoy the win for a while: their next game is against Plainville on January 7, 2025. Victoria knows how to get  points on the board -- the  squad has finished with 55 points or more in their past three matches -- so hopefully Plainville likes a good challenge.
